Possible Reasons Your Toilet is Leaking


A leaking toilet is one of the most inconvenient and costly plumbing problems that homeowners face. A common tell-tale sign of a leaking toilet is the formation of a puddle near the toilet or moisture spontaneously forming on the toilet’s tank. Another tell-tale sign is a toilet that keeps running or flushing even when it isn’t used. Under normal circumstances, about 27% of water usage comes from toilet flushing. Therefore, a running toilet due to leakage can have a major impact on your water bill if left unfixed.



Needless to say, toilet leaks, whatever the cause, need to be fixed ASAP. Leaking Supply Line


The supply line is the part of the toilet that supplies water into the tank of the toilet for flushing. The supply line is typically found outside of the toilet and it connects to two points: the supply valve which is typically installed into the wall and to the toilet’s tank. These lines are usually made of either plastic, vinyl, or stainless steel. Problems can arise when the joints of the supply line become weak or loose due to either wear and tear or accidental physical impact. The solution to this problem is typically to replace the supply line altogether.


Broken Wax Seal


The wax seal is located under your toilet where it serves as an impermeable barrier to keep flushed water and sewage from leaking outside. Since this part is enclosed, the most common reason why it gets damaged is simple wear and tear. Replacing the wax seal is a complicated process that involves actually removing the whole toilet from its place. Out of all the causes listed here, this one involves the most risk and should not be considered for DIY. Slight mistakes in the process can leave you with even worse problems.


Damaged Toilet Tank


The toilet tank is a part we’re all familiar with. This holds all the water for flushing as well as the toilet’s flushing mechanisms. Over time, the toilet tank can sustain cracks because of age or physical impact. Fortunately, really small cracks won’t mean that you need to replace your toilet. These can be quickly remedied using a sealer. Larger cracks, however, may get worse and could mean that you need to replace your toilet.


Damaged Toilet Float


The toilet float is located inside the toilet tank and is the ball that you can see floating on top of the toilet tank’s water. This serves to trigger the mechanism for refilling the water in the toilet tank when water levels run low. When this part is damaged, the fill valve of the toilet tends to run continuously. The common cause of damage to this part is wear and tear or inappropriate handling.
